Alkylating Agents correct answer: Chlorambucil (PO) 
 
-Kills in ALL phases of cell cycle 
-Reacts with DNA/RNA 
-Best for slow growing cancers 
 
Mostly IV 
Given in cycles 
Amifostine + Cisplatin 
Mesna + Ifosfomide 
 
Allopurinol 
 
Antimetabolites correct answer: Methotrexate (IV, PO) 
 
-Inhibit DNA synthesis by blocking thymidylate, DNA polymerase, or folic acid reductase 
-In S phase of cell cycle 
-Used in rapidly dividing cancers 
 
Methotrexate crosses BBB
